从oracle9i起,oracle引入了所谓的OMF概念,即管理的文件(oracle Managed File).OMF的文件包括控制文件、联机日志文件、数据文件以及备份文件。也就是说,在创建这些文件时,我们不再需要提供文件名、文件路径及文件大小。在数据库中,OMF文件与非OMF文件可以同时存在。
SQL> show parameter db_create
NAME TYPE VALUE
———————————— ———– db_create_file_dest string
db_create_online_log_dest_1 string
db_create_online_log_dest_2 string
db_create_online_log_dest_3 string
db_create_online_log_dest_4 string
db_create_online_log_dest_5 string
当设置了db_create_file_dest 后,Create tablespace omf_test;数据库自动生成了数据文件,默认为100MB.对于OMF表空间来说,在删除表空间时自动删除数据文件。
注:OMF可以认为是一种鸡肋,一般是不提倡使用。